List the conclusions you will draw while studying the following properties of ethanoic acid :
(a) Odour
(b) Solubility in water
(c) Effect on litmus paper
(d) Reaction with sodium hydrogen carbonate

Properties of Ethanoic Acid (CH3COOH)
(a) Odour : It has pungent smell.
(b) Solubity in water It is soluble in water due to the formation of hydrogen bonding.
(c) Effect on litmus paper
∗ It turns blue litmus red, indicating that it is acidic in nature
CH3COOH \[\rightleftharpoons\] `CH_3COO^(-) + H^+`
∗ When dissolved in water, acetic acid undergoes dissociation to form `H^+` ion . Due to the release of `H^+` , CH3COOH is acidic in nature .
(d) Reaction with sodium hydrogen carbonate
CH3COOH + NaOHCO3 → CH3COONa + CO2(g) + H2O(l)
